Installation and Maintenance Tips
Proper installation and maintenance are critical in ensuring the longevity and optimal performance of the Moura Estacionaria 100ah battery. Here are some essential tips that users should consider when handling this equipment:
- Installation: Ensure that the battery is installed in a well-ventilated area to avoid overheating. Take special care to follow the manufacturer’s guidelines regarding the orientation and connections, as this can affect battery life and safety.
- Monitoring Charge Levels: Utilize a battery management system (BMS) if possible, to track the charge levels and overall health of the battery. Regular monitoring can help prevent overcharging or deep discharging, both of which can significantly shorten battery life.
- Clean Connections: Periodically check and clean the battery terminals and connectors to prevent corrosion, which could impede performance. A corrosion-free connection not only enhances efficiency but also reduces the risk of accidental disconnections or short circuits.
- Temperature Control: Store and use the battery within the recommended temperature range. Extreme temperatures can adversely affect performance. If the battery is used in regions with significant temperature variations, consider employing temperature control devices or insulating it properly.

Looking Ahead: Future Innovations in Battery Technology
As we explore the future landscape of energy storage technologies, it is essential to recognize the role of continual innovation and research shaping these advancements. The Moura Estacionaria 100ah battery not only exemplifies current successes in stationary energy storage but also sets the stage for future developments in the field.
The demand for energy storage solutions is expected to escalate, influenced by the increasing reliance on renewable energy sources, electric vehicles, and smart grid technologies. In response, manufacturers are likely to continue enhancing battery technologies to ensure higher energy densities, longer lifespans, and better safety features.
Emerging technologies such as solid-state batteries could potentially revolutionize the industry. These batteries boast significantly higher energy densities and are safer than traditional lithium-ion batteries, thus offering increased longevity and performance. The transition to such cutting-edge technology could one day lead to the Moura Estacionaria line being available in even more advanced configurations, catering to an even broader array of energy needs.
Additionally, more robust recycling programs are becoming a focal point as manufacturers seek to create a circular economy around battery production. Companies like Moura are participating in initiatives that aim to recover valuable materials from used batteries, minimizing waste and reducing the environmental footprint associated with battery disposal.
Furthermore, the integration of smart technology will likely become a standard feature in future battery models. As energy management systems evolve, users can expect enhanced capabilities to monitor energy consumption in real-time, optimize charging cycles, and predict maintenance needs, thus facilitating better energy efficiency.
